  1. Weather's Impact on Roof Longevity Roof lifespans range from 15 to 100 years, varying by material and weather. The US spends $25 billion annually on roof repairs. This presentation explores key weather factors affecting roof maintenance and durability.

  2. The Sun's Damaging UV Rays UV Radiation Effects Heat Absorption UV rays break down asphalt shingles over time, causing brittleness. Darker shingles can reach temperatures up to 190°F, accelerating wear. Solutions Use UV-resistant coatings and lighter colored materials to reduce damage.

  3. Impact of Rain and Moisture Mold and Algae Growth Structural Weakness Persistent moisture promotes unsightly and damaging mold and algae. Standing water causes leaks by weakening roof materials. Preventative Measures Regular cleaning and proper gutter maintenance prevent water damage.

  4. The Effects of Wind 1 2 3 4 Shingle Damage Wind Speeds Debris Impact Recommended Actions High winds lift and tear shingles, especially older, worn ones. New shingles resist winds up to 110-130 mph. Wind-carried debris causes surface damage and weak spots. Install wind-resistant shingles and inspect roofs after storms.

  5. Snow and Ice Damage Heavy Snow Weight Ice Dams 1 2 Snow adds weight; 1 cubic foot can weigh 20 pounds. Melting and refreezing causes ice dams that block drainage. Prevention Freeze-Thaw Cycles 4 3 Use attic insulation, remove snow, and install ice melt systems. Repeated cycles crack shingles, leading to leaks.

  6. Hail Damage Severity Factors Hailstone size and density dictate damage level. Damage Signs Dark bruising on asphalt shingles indicates impact. Inspection Challenges Hail damage is often hidden and causes future leaks. Mitigation Use impact-resistant shingles and get professional inspections post-storm.

  8. Proactive Measures for Roof Longevity Regular Inspections Timely Repairs Quality Materials Extended Lifespan Schedule inspections annually costing $200-$500 to catch issues early. Fix problems promptly to prevent costly, extensive damage. Invest in durable shingles and professional installation. Increase roof life by 20-50% and reduce future repair expenses.
